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
net
Pg. 1 de 2
copy ORIGEM DESTINO copia o arquivo de origem para o seu destino. date/t dir diskcopy UNIDADE1 UNIDADE2 md PASTA mem mkdir PASTA pause time/t title NOME tree ver vol
No exemplo abaixo, tem um programa escrito com vrios comandos de DOS. Esse programa far o seguinte: Mudar o nome da janela para - EXEMPLO DE COMANDOS. Mudar a cor do fundo e da letra do prompt. Mostrar em qual pasta est sendo executado o programa. Verificar a verso do sistema. Mostrar o nome e nmero de srie do sistema. Exibir quanta memria foi utilizada. http://www.tiexpert.net/programacao/c/usando-comandos-de-sistema-ms-dos.php
www.tiexpert.net
Limpar a tela. Exibir a data e a hora do sistema. e pedir que seja pressionada uma tecla antes de fechar o programa. #include <stdio.h> #include <stdlib.h> int main (void){ system ("color 17"); system ("title EXEMPLO DE COMANDOS"); printf ("Programa executado em:\n"); system ("cd"); printf ("\nRodando em sistema:"); system ("ver"); printf ("\nNo volume:\n"); system ("vol"); printf ("\n"); printf ("Verificando memoria..."); system ("mem"); printf ("\n"); system ("pause"); system ("cls"); system ("color 80"); printf ("programa completamente executado em\n"); system ("date/t"); printf ("as "); system ("time/t"); printf ("\n\n"); system ("pause"); }
Pg. 2 de 2
Como podemos ver, so comandos muito simples que so executados linha a linha. Nos nossos algoritmos, passaremos a adotar na maioria dos casos apenas pause e cls. Se quiser uma melhor referncia dos comandos, v para Comandos de MS-DOS na seo Sistemas Operacionais.
Autor: Denys William Xavier Este artigo est sob Licena Creative Commons Para ver uma cpia desta licena, visite http://creativecommons.org/licenses/by-nc-sa/2.5/br/ ou envie uma carta para Creative Commons, 171 Second Street, Suite 300, San Francisco, California 94105, USA.
http://www.tiexpert.net/programacao/c/usando-comandos-de-sistema-ms-dos.php